"Cafe 125" stands for IRS regulation code section 125 regarding tax-free cafeteria plans.
These cafeteria plans allow employees to set aside pre-tax income for certain employer-offered benefits. Benefits provided by plans covered under section 125 include adoption and dependent care assistance, health insurance, 401k and group term life insurance policies. They are called cafeteria plans because employees are given a list of benefits to choose from, similar to a cafeteria-style menu.
Some benefits not covered by section 125 include: education assistance, Archer Medical Savings Accounts, meals and transportation benefits.
And no it is not deductible. It already came out of your checks pretax meaning it wasn't included in your income so you can't deduct it again.
